Eyra
Pronounced AY-rah /ˈeɪ.rə/Medium
Meaning: A short name of uncertain route: cited as Welsh (linked to eira, 'snow') and, separately, echoing Norse Eir (a goddess of healing). Routes are uncertain, which we note.Low

History & Origin
Eyra is a short name linked to Welsh 'snow' and to Norse Eir. Routes are uncertain, which we note (said 'AY-rah'). Crisp and modern.
It appears only rarely for girls in the U.S. Rare, short, and airy.
